Cyber hygiene is the set of routine habits and practices that users and organizations perform to maintain system health and online security. Just like personal health care, regular digital maintenance prevents infections and technical issues before they turn into major crises. As a result, consistent security habits protect networks against common cyber threats and data breaches. This practice matters in cybersecurity because basic security failures cause most security incidents. Furthermore, maintaining clean system configurations reduces overall operational risk. Security leaders rely on these foundational habits to protect valuable assets effectively. Consequently, practicing good digital habits creates a strong first line of defense across any technology environment.
What is Cyber Hygiene
Cyber hygiene refers to the regular maintenance routines that keep computers, software, and networks safe. It involves basic tasks like updating software, managing strong passwords, and backing up critical files.
Much like brushing your teeth daily keeps you healthy, these digital habits prevent small vulnerabilities from turning into severe security breaches. Consistent effort keeps systems running smoothly and securely.
Why Cyber Hygiene Matters in Cybersecurity
Basic security oversights cause the vast majority of successful cyber attacks. For example, outdated software gives intruders an easy entry point into corporate networks.
Additionally, weak credentials allow unauthorized users to access sensitive data easily. Practicing routine system care closes these common entry points and minimizes your exposure to threats.
How It Works
This security practice relies on establishing standardized rules for device and data management. Systems require regular inventory checks to ensure all active software receives timely updates.
Users follow structured routines such as enabling multi factor authentication and reviewing account permissions. As a result, systems stay resilient against routine attacks while operational risks drop significantly.
Common Use Cases
One common scenario involves automated system updating across workplace devices. System administrators schedule operating system updates to fix security flaws automatically.
Another scenario involves password management policy enforcement. Organizations mandate password managers and unique credentials to stop password reuse across platforms.
Finally, regular data backups represent a core maintenance habit. Teams schedule automatic offsite backups to ensure quick recovery if hardware fails or data gets corrupted.
Example in Action
Imagine a small business that sets up automatic weekly updates for all staff laptops. One evening, software developers release a fix for a newly discovered security flaw.
Because the business enabled automatic updating, every laptop installs the security patch overnight. The next morning, employees continue working safely without exposure to potential exploits.
Security Considerations
Organizations often fail at digital upkeep when routines become overly complex for users. If security steps are frustrating, employees will likely skip them or find dangerous workarounds.
Another common mistake is neglecting old hardware and unused accounts. Forgotten systems often miss updates, becoming weak links that compromise the wider network.
Secure Use and Best Practices
Turn on automatic updates for operating systems, browsers, and applications whenever possible. Also, use a trustworthy password manager to generate and store complex credentials securely.
Enforce multi factor authentication across all important accounts and personal profiles. Additionally, back up vital files regularly and test the restoration process to verify data integrity.
